Calgary Flames offer sheet Ryan O'Reilly as per Darren Dreger of TSN
Flames sign Avs' O'Reilly to two-year, $10M offer-sheet

The offer sheet carries an average annual value of $5 million. O'Reilly will make $1 million in base salary for 2012-13 with a signing bonus worth $2.5 million. His 2013-14 salary will be $6.5 million.

Should the Avalanche choose not to match the offer-sheet they would receive Calgary's first- and third-round choices at the 2013 NHL Draft.
